Definitive answer on Ion Touchscreens

Hi All,

I'm in the process of purchasing an Ion, however I'm receiving conflicting information on the touchscreen model. Both Jeremy and the ETC Knowledgebase spec an ELO 1915L. My dealer however has specced an ELO 1928L, and tell me this is the model ETC have advised.

As far as I can tell (and I've called the UK distributor to confirm) the 1915L has no DVI input; only VGA. Doesn't this make it unsuitable for the Ion? It's also a special order item with limited availability; I was quoted 3-5 weeks.

Rather confused, so some clarification would be much appreciated!

  • The word I received last Friday from ETC support was:

     At this time, we do not officially support any touchscreens other than
    the ELO screens listed below:

    ELO1715L 17" touchscreen monitor (E537168)
    ELO1915L 19" touchscreen monitor (E607608) 

    That being said, the helpful folks at ETC supplied some information I needed in order to install unsupported drivers for GVision P17BH monitors on our Ion.
